Owaka is a small village, it has an excellent Inn especially for accommodation. The village has a small but well stocked supermarket, it has two restaurants and two cafes. It is quiet and peaceful. It is well located for visits to sites along the coast. It has a modern museum that gives you information on the history of Owaka it also had an art exhibition.

Loads of wildlife to watch- we saw bellbirds, fantail, a yellow eyed penguin, sealions all within a few meters of where we were staying. We walked over to Jacks Blow hole following the doc track beside the accommodation. We were down for a School reunion but have previously visited sites such as McLean falls, Purakanui falls, Surat bay, Cannibal bay, Curio Bay, Horseshoe falls. All well worth a look around. This is some of New Zealands presitine rainforest and home to many bird species as well as the world's rarest penguins - Hoiho - Yellow Eyed Penguins.
